    A hidden gem in the Meyers Park neighborhood on Providence Rd: Fenwick's, a restaurant that has been a cornerstone of Charlotte dining for over 40 years. This recommendation comes courtesy of a local foodie and burger connoisseur--thanks, friend! Parking is free, but be aware that the lot can fill up quickly on busy nights. The ambiance at Fenwick's captures the quintessential neighborhood bar atmosphere, where locals come together for a comfortable and familiar experience. The decor is straightforward and unpretentious, featuring carpeted floors, wooden booths and tables, and a full bar with about eight seats. The music playlist is perfectly curated, with tunes from Bob Marley to the Allman Brothers adding to the laid-back vibe. Fenwick's menu, with everything made in-house, offers a selection of classic American fare. Highlights include their signature tomato bisque and the "Nawlins Po' Boy," available with either fried shrimp or oysters. For those seeking lighter options, there are dishes like salmon or quiche. The daily specials board is a standout, featuring soups, fish, salads, steaks, and desserts. My waitress, Stacey, has been a fixture at this neighborhood gem for nine years. Her extensive knowledge of the menu and friendly demeanor made the dining experience even more enjoyable. I decided to try the "Fenwick's Burger," which boasts a thick, hand-pressed 8oz patty. I opted for American cheese and requested it be cooked to a medium temperature. The bun was soft and fluffy, lightly toasted with sesame seeds on top. The patty had a delightful backyard barbecue flavor, elevating this burger to one of my top choices for a straightforward, locally made option. For my side, I selected the house-made potato salad, which struck the perfect balance of Dijon mustard and mayonnaise, complemented by well-sized potato chunks. While hand-cut fries aren't included as a side (they must be ordered separately), other options such as salad, soup, and a daily special side--in this case, zucchini--are available. One of the daily specials was shrimp étouffée, a dish I hadn't enjoyed in quite some time. I ordered the last serving of the night for takeout, knowing that such dishes often taste even better the next day. I'll have to follow up with my thoughts later, but given the quality of the rest of my meal, I have high expectations. For those seeking a place with friendly and knowledgeable staff, a warm neighborhood atmosphere, and satisfying, home-cooked meals, Fenwick's is a must-visit.     This place is classic small intimate upscale great food. The service is family style. They do something different every night of the week. We went in Tuesday so they were doing creole food. I'm from New Orleans and was a little nervous and skeptical. I had the chicken and sausage jambalaya. Amazing! They put an extra piece of blackened sausage on top. Yumm. Jacob had the red beans and rice which is very authentic and delicious. We got a side of smothered cabbage which is the best cabbage I've ever had. It was creamy cheesy goodness. We did the fried shrimp appetizer and Janet did the cup of tomato heaven bisque. Also, delicious. We all ate from the bread pudding. WOW! New Orleans is known for bread pudding. It's authentic with a twist of buttery bourbon goodness and fresh whipped cream. Better than anything I've had before. I normally don't do dessert but had to try. It was sensuous and delicious. Can't recommend this place enough. It's great food and great service with a local feel.
